What is the Goethe Certificate?
The Goethe Certificate, likewise called the Goethe-Institut Prüfungen, is a series of standardized exams created to examine and accredit the German language efficiency of prospects. The Goethe-Institut, a prominent cultural institution based in Germany, administers these exams globally. The Goethe Certificate is particularly valued by employers, academic institutions, and immigration authorities as proof of language proficiency.

Structure of the Goethe Certificate Exams
Each level of the Goethe Certificate consists of 4 components: reading, writing, listening, and speaking. The tests likewise evaluate interactive language skills in real-life contexts. Here's a short overview of each component:
Reading: Candidates read various texts (articles, advertisements, literature) and answer understanding questions to evaluate their understanding.
Composing: This area involves composing brief essays or letters. Prospects should demonstrate clarity, coherence, and correct use of grammatical structures.
Listening: This component evaluates the candidate's listening abilities through audio recordings, including conversations, statements, and interviews. Candidates need to answer questions based on what they hear.
Speaking: The speaking exam generally involves a face-to-face interaction with an inspector. Candidates take part in dialogues, respond to questions, and potentially provide a short discussion.

How to Prepare for the Goethe Certificate
Preparing for the Goethe Certificate requires devotion, practice, and an efficient research study method. Here are some recommended steps:
Enroll in a Language Course: Joining a language course at a Goethe-Institut or other reputable language schools can offer structured knowing and expert assistance.
Self-Study Materials: Utilize textbooks, online resources, and Goethe-Institut's authorities preparation materials tailored for each level.
Practice Tests: Take benefit of sample exams to familiarize yourself with the exam format and question types.
Language Exchange: Engage in language exchange sessions with native German speakers to enhance conversational abilities.
Immerse Yourself: Consumption of German-language media (films, music, podcasts) can enhance listening and comprehension skills.
